T495 BRS is a 1999 Yamaha YP125 in Gold with a 124c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 6 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 50%.

Across all 1999 Yamaha YP125 models, the average MOT pass rate is 76.7% with a typical mileage of 13,395 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Yamaha YP125 fails its MOT is shock absorber seal failed and leaking oil, accounting for 562 recorded failures. If you're considering buying T495 BRS,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Yamaha YP125 typically stays on UK roads for around 27 years. At 27 years old, this Yamaha YP125 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
